Output e85c95941edcffc07c42a48195f3726dc31bd494d57cb53093b7e1a4131b9de2:2

value
269546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812699b54adcb8f4dd43a58e1b2f92f1969b96cf OP_EQUAL
address
3DTuLJ28Tc4LWNbVXCufVSNvTkqcJUPkxQ
transaction
e85c95941edcffc07c42a48195f3726dc31bd494d57cb53093b7e1a4131b9de2
spent
true